Improve vkGet*ProcAddr testing
authorJason Ekstrand <jason.ekstrand@intel.com>
Mon, 27 Jan 2020 18:20:09 +0000 (12:20 -0600)
committerAlexander Galazin <Alexander.Galazin@arm.com>
Fri, 14 Feb 2020 11:36:43 +0000 (06:36 -0500)
The spec says that vkGetDeviceProcAddr should return NULL for all
instance and physical device functions and that vkGetInstanceProcAddr
should work for all functions from enabled extensions regardless of
whether they're an instance function or a device function.

Components: Vulkan
Affects: dEQP-VK.api.version_check.entry_points
VK-GL-CTS Issue: 2196
